Problem #1: The web page is slow to load
Solution:

First, try clearing the browser’s cache. Use this website here https://kb.iu.edu/d/ahic to learn what a cache is, why it should be cleared, and how to clear it on desktop and mobile devices.

Second, try updating the web browser. The following are links to each browsers updating page: Chrome, Firefox, Internet Explorer, Safari, and Opera. The Microsoft Edge browser automatically updates when Windows 10 is updated.

Problem #2: Parts of the webpage do not load
Solution:

Try the solution above first, the read on below.

If an ad blocker is being used please either disable it for the URL https://oaltabo.on.ca/ or whitelist this URL. For more information on how to do this visit the website of the ad-blocking provider. Ad-blockers not only prevent advertisements from appearing on a web page; they also prevent useful functions like social media buttons, parts of the site’s code, and commenting features  to stop working. As a result, this can break a web page.
